Accommodations: ASTROLABE is accommodating up to 8 guests in 4 double luxurious cabins including a Master cabin.
All equipped with beds 2.05 m long x 1.60 m large, side access to the bed, shower rooms with separate shower, air conditionning with private control, plugs, converter, hair dryer and numerous storage spaces.
The Master cabin is also equipped with a flat TV Screen
Separate crew quarters

Crew Profile
CAPTAIN: Philippe LEROUX
French
CAPTAIN 500 - STCW 2010 - Powerboat 2- Yacht Master Offshore,
Ocean and MCA Master200gt/500gt Unlimited - Qualified engineer
Languages: French, English & Spanish
Philippe has been passionate about water in all its forms since his earliest childhood. Sailing, of course, but also fishing, diving...
He first started sailing on the family boats, but his intense appetite for discovery and exploration pushed him to think bigger and further afield.
At the end of the 80s, as a photojournalist specializing in travel and the outdoors, he worked with specialized sailing magazines and discovered numerous destinations in the Atlantic, the Caribbean, the Pacific and the Mediterranean.
At the end of the 90s, he moved to the South Pacific and set up a saltwater sports fishing business. He sailed in this part of the world for over 20 years, on various yachts including some of his own sailboats.
Back in Europe, rather than continue with the French certifications, he decided to take RYA and MCA certifications.
He travels to deliver boats, has worked with exploration-seeking private owners and also with charter companies in the Pacific, the Mediterranean, the Atlantic, the Caribbean and the Arctic.
He's committed to the safety and comfort of everyone on board and will be delighted to welcome you abooad ASTROLABE, the perfect yacht to show you the most beautiful anchorages during this tailor-made program.
